I?W Section 23.02. All full-time employees of the Transit Department shall be entitled to vacation <br />time as follow s, effective January 1, 1992: <br />(A) Full time employees who have completed one full year of employment are <br /> entitled to two weeks vacation; and said vacation shall be taken during the second <br /> year of employment. <br />(B) Fuil time employees who have completed two full years of employment are <br /> entitled to two weeks vacation; said vacation shall be taken during the third year <br /> of employment. <br />(C) Full time employees who have completed three full years of employment are <br /> entitled to two weeks vacation; said vacation shall be taken during the fourth <br /> year of employment. <br />(D) Full time employees who have completed four full years of employment are <br /> entitled to two weeks vacation; said vacation shall be taken during the fifth year <br /> of employment. <br />(E) Full time employees who have completed five full years of employment are <br /> entitled to three weeks vacation; said vacation shall be taken during the sixth year <br /> of employment. <br />(F) Full time employees who have completed six full yeazs of employment are <br /> entitled to three weeks vacation; said vacation shall be taken during the seventh <br /> year of employment. <br />(G) Full time employees who have completed seven full years of employment are <br /> entitled to three weeks vacation; said vacation shall be taken during the eighth <br /> year of employment. <br />(H) Full time employees who have completed eight full years of employment are <br /> entitled to three weeks vacation; said vacation shall be taken during.the ninth <br /> year of employment. <br />(I) Full time employees who have completed nine full years of employment are <br /> entitled to three weeks vacation; said vacation shall be taken during the tenth <br /> year of employment. <br />(J) Full time employees who have completed ten full years of employment are <br /> entitled to four weeks vacation; said vacation shall be taken during the eleventh <br /> year of employment. <br />(K) Full time employees who have completed eleven full years of employment are <br /> entitled to four weeks vacation; said vacation shall be taken during the twelfth <br /> year of employment. <br />(L) Full time employees who have completed twelve full years of empioyment are <br /> entitled to four weeks vacation; said vacation shall be taken during the thirteenth <br /> year of employment <br />(M) Full time employees who have completed thirteen full years of employment are <br /> entitled to four weeks vacation; said vacation shall be taken during the fourteenth <br /> year of employment. <br />(N) Full time employees who have completed fourteen full years of employment are <br /> entitled to four weeks vacation; said vacation shall be taken during the fifteenth <br /> year of employment <br />(0) Full time employees who have completed fifteen full years of employment are <br /> entitled to five weeks vacation; said vacation shall be taken during the sixteenth <br /> year of employment. <br />(P) Full time employees who have completed sixteen full years of employment are <br /> entitled to five weeks vacation; said vacation shall be taken during the seventeenth <br /> year of employment. <br />is <br />.....,:, ., ,
